Product innovative design framework based on TRIZ/FES

Abstract

Defining and resolving design conflicts are the most important aspect of product innovative design. TRIZ provides theories, methods and tools for resolving design conflicts, but is scarce in identifying conflicts. Function-effect-structure (FES) framework constructed for representing the connections of design object is an effective problems analysis way in product design. This paper presents a product innovative design process integrating TRIZ with FES. The mapping decision-making procedure for inventing the required function in FES framework may lead to opposing demands or unwanted physical phenomena within the actual system. Integrating TRIZ into FES to analyze and eliminate contradictions will bring designer to find ideal solution. This innovative design model provides designer an organized, systematic approach and efficiently shortens the problem-solving process. A practical application of this work is also presented.
